Market Size and Trends

The Automotive Dealer Management Software market is estimated to be valued at USD 3.2 billion in 2026 and is expected to reach USD 6.1 billion by 2033, growing at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 10.2% from 2026 to 2033. This robust growth is driven by increasing digital transformation initiatives across the automotive industry, coupled with dealerships seeking integrated solutions to streamline operations, enhance customer experience, and improve inventory management.

Market trends indicate a strong shift towards cloud-based dealer management systems, offering scalability and real-time data access, which is reshaping how dealerships operate. Additionally, the integration of advanced analytics, artificial intelligence, and Internet of Things (IoT) technologies is becoming prevalent, enabling predictive maintenance, personalized marketing, and efficient supply chain management. These innovations are accelerating adoption rates and propelling sustained market expansion.

Segmental Analysis:

By Deployment Type: Predominance of Cloud-Based Solutions Driven by Flexibility and Scalability

In terms of By Deployment Type, Cloud-based contributes the highest share of the Automotive Dealer Management Software market owing to its inherent advantages of flexibility, scalability, and cost-efficiency. Cloud deployment allows automotive dealers to access software remotely, ensuring seamless operation across multiple locations without the need for significant upfront infrastructure investment. This is particularly beneficial in a market where dealerships vary widely in size and geographic spread. The shift towards digital transformation in the automotive retail space has further accelerated the adoption of cloud-based solutions, as dealers seek real-time data accessibility, automatic updates, and integrated functionalities without disruptions. Additionally, cloud platforms provide enhanced security frameworks and disaster recovery options which are crucial for protecting sensitive customer and inventory data. Hybrid deployment is also gaining traction, but the preference for cloud stems from its ability to reduce IT maintenance costs and simplify scalability as business needs evolve. Overall, cloud-based systems empower dealers to streamline operations while improving user collaboration and driving faster decision-making processes, making this deployment type the market leader.

By Application: Inventory Management Leads Due to Operational Efficiency and Profit Optimization

By Application, Inventory Management holds the largest share within the Automotive Dealer Management Software sector. Effective inventory control is critical for automotive dealers to maintain optimal stock levels, avoid overstocking or stockouts, and respond swiftly to market demand changes. Advanced inventory management modules enable dealerships to track vehicles, parts, and accessories accurately and in real-time, which significantly reduces holding costs and vehicle idle time on lots. The integration of analytics within these solutions helps forecast demand trends, manage vehicle lifecycle, and improve sourcing strategies. With automotive inventories becoming more complex due to the rise of electric and hybrid models alongside traditional vehicles, dealers require sophisticated tools that can handle multi-variant inventory efficiently. Besides inventory, the increasing focus on optimizing working capital and profitability drives dealers to rely heavily on robust inventory management software. This segment's prominence is also linked to its pivotal role in enhancing supply chain visibility, improving customer satisfaction with quicker delivery and better vehicle availability, and providing a competitive edge to dealerships in a highly dynamic industry environment.

By End User: New Vehicle Dealers Dominate Backed by Brand Partnerships and High Volume Sales

By End User, New Vehicle Dealers command the highest market share in the Automotive Dealer Management Software space, propelled mainly by their extensive network of brand partnerships and the volume-driven nature of new vehicle sales. These dealerships require comprehensive management solutions that can handle complex financial transactions, warranty tracking, and manufacturer compliance, as well as coordinate with supply chain partners effectively. The precision and reliability of DMS software are critical in supporting the unique demands of new vehicle sales, where inventory turnover is relatively high and customer lifecycle management is intensive. Furthermore, new vehicle dealers place significant emphasis on customer relationship management within the software to nurture leads generated through manufacturer promotions and marketing initiatives. The need to integrate sales, service, and parts departments seamlessly contributes to their preference for all-encompassing dealer management ecosystems. Franchise dealerships under this category also demand customizable features to align with varied manufacturer requirements, which the software providers continuously tailor to bolster dealer performance. Collectively, these factors ensure that new vehicle dealers remain the primary adopters of automotive dealer management software solutions, driving the segment's dominant position.

Regional Insights:

Dominating Region: North America

In North America, the dominance in the Automotive Dealer Management Software (DMS) market stems from the highly mature automotive ecosystem combined with advanced technological adoption and robust dealer networks. The presence of well-established automotive manufacturers and dealerships necessitates sophisticated software solutions to streamline operations such as inventory management, sales processing, financing, and customer relationship management. Favorable government policies supporting digital infrastructure and data security also bolster market maturity. Additionally, North America's extensive automotive aftermarket and finance sectors create strong demand for integrated DMS solutions. Key players such as CDK Global, Reynolds and Reynolds, and Dealertrack have cemented their leadership by continuously innovating and tailoring their platforms to address the unique needs of large dealership groups in the region.

Fastest-Growing Region: Asia Pacific

Meanwhile, the Asia Pacific region exhibits the fastest growth in the Automotive Dealer Management Software market due to rapid automotive industry expansion, increasing vehicle sales, and digital transformation initiatives among dealers, especially in emerging economies. Governments in countries like India, China, and Southeast Asia are driving digital adoption and smart mobility projects, encouraging dealerships to upgrade their legacy systems to cloud-based and AI-integrated DMS platforms. The evolving trade dynamics, with expanding cross-border automotive parts supply chains, also demand more efficient dealer management systems. Regional companies such as AutoSoft, Manheim Asia (a part of Cox Automotive), and Autoinfo contribute significantly by providing affordable, scalable software solutions that cater to both new and used vehicle dealerships, enhancing customer engagement and operational efficiency.

Automotive Dealer Management Software Market Outlook for Key Countries

United States

The United States market remains a focal point for advanced DMS adoption driven by its highly developed automotive sector and dealer network densities. Major players like CDK Global and Reynolds and Reynolds dominate by offering comprehensive, customizable software suites that cover sales, service, parts, and finance operations. The strategic partnerships with OEMs and extensive support for regulatory compliance and data security standards keep the market competitive and innovative. The growing focus on connected vehicles and digital retailing further pushes demand for integrated DMS solutions, allowing dealerships to enhance customer experience digitally.

China

China's market is rapidly transforming due to the surge in vehicle ownership and government-led initiatives for smart and connected automotive technologies. OEMs and dealerships increasingly rely on dealer management software to manage complex inventories and aftermarket services across urban and rural areas. Local companies like Autoinfo leverage AI and cloud technologies to offer cost-effective, scalable DMS solutions tailored for small and mid-sized dealerships. The government's push on new energy vehicles also encourages dealers to adopt specialized software modules for EV sales and servicing, driving innovation in this market.

Germany

Germany continues to lead in Europe due to its strong automotive manufacturing heritage and technologically advanced dealership networks. The presence of premium OEMs such as Volkswagen, BMW, and Mercedes-Benz increases demand for bespoke dealer management solutions capable of meeting stringent quality and compliance standards. Companies like SAP and CDK Global provide sophisticated DMS platforms integrating dealer operations with supply chain logistics and customer analytics. The local regulatory framework emphasizing data protection further compels providers to enhance software security, setting industry benchmarks within Europe.

India

India's market is witnessing rapid growth fueled by expanding vehicle sales and increasing digital penetration among dealers. The government's Digital India initiative supports the adoption of modern IT infrastructure within the automotive ecosystem. Indian firms like AutoSoft and CarRover are instrumental in delivering affordable, cloud-based dealer management solutions that address challenges such as multi-location dealership management and financing complexities common in this market. Furthermore, the increase in organized automotive retail and the rise of electric vehicles necessitate agile software capable of integrating diverse operational functionalities and digital retailing tools.

Brazil

Brazil's dealer management software market is growing as the automotive industry gradually digitalizes and large dealership chains seek integrated platforms to improve operational efficiency. Economic reforms encouraging investment in technology and trade partnerships with major automotive exporters elevate demand for advanced DMS tools. Local companies co-operate with international players such as SAP and DealerSocket to customize solutions for the unique market dynamics, including aftermarket parts management and localized compliance requirements. The evolving market landscape is positioning Brazil as a strategic hub within Latin America's automotive retail sector.
